So what makes the One Touch various from the Fizzi? Both inserting the carbonating cylinder and the water bottle require that you follow the specific very same procedure similar to the Fizzi, and this device likewise only takes 1 L-sized bottles. The One Touch requires electrical energy to operate since it boasts three buttons, each pre-programmed for different levels of carbonation (sodastream).
The 2nd setting is the average 10-second burst that the majority of people will stick with typically. It delivers a carbonated beverage practically similar to the one produced by the Fizzi or other soda makers. The third and final button provides a greater level of carbonation by shooting for about 15 seconds prior to stopping.
Essentially, the One Touch provides greater pre-programmed levels of soda customization for a slightly greater asking price. Directly above the slot where your water bottle will go is a series of 3 water droplet icons. These icons suggest the current level of carbonation you are infusing into your water bottle based on your pressure and the time you have actually held the button down.
s are useful since it can be tough to tell how much carbonation you confused into your water bottle with the other designs that use the very same button system. State that you forgot the length of time you held the button down; now you have to sip the water bottle yourself to determine how bubbly it is before you can continue or cease carbonation.

Soda, Stream machines work best when you carbonate regular water that hasn't yet mixed with flavorings or other ingredients. It's simpler to carbonate the water efficiently this method - is sodastream worth it. When you're finished carbonating your water, you can include pieces of fruit to instill some light flavor or mix the carbonated water with a small but concentrated quantity of another drink.
These syrups are focused formulas that provide common or reasonably distinct flavorings for your carbonated water bottles. Naturally, the charm of the syrups is that you can add nevertheless much or little you prefer. Like with the carbonating buttons, Soda, Stream's real magic originates from the ability to tailor your carbonated beverage exactly the method you like it.
